Quoting Alexandre Belloni (2019-09-20 08:39:06)
> It is not allowed to sleep to early in the boot process and this may lead
> to kernel issues if the bootloader didn't prepare the slow clock and main
> clock.
>
> This results in the following error and dump stack on the AriettaG25:
> bad: scheduling from the idle thread!
>
> Ensure it is possible to sleep, else simply have a delay.
>
> Reported-by: Uwe Kleine-König <u.kleine-koenig@pengutronix.de>
> Signed-off-by: Alexandre Belloni <alexandre.belloni@bootlin.com>
> ---
>
> Note that this was already discussed a while ago and Arnd said this approach was
> reasonable:
> https://lore.kernel.org/lkml/6120818.MyeJZ74hYa@wuerfel/
Does this need a Fixes: tag?
